Ngaba i-USB ayingomgangatho wendalo yonke wokudibanisa izixhobo? Ewe, akunjalo.

I-Universal Serial Bus (i-USB) ngumgangatho woshishino owaphuhliswa phakathi koo-1990 kusetyenziswa iiprothokholi zonxibelelwano ebhasini ukudibanisa. Yayiyilelwe ukubeka emgangathweni udibaniso lweeperipherals zekhompyutha (kubandakanywa iikhibhodi kunye neeprinta) kwiikhompyutha zomntu, zombini ukunxibelelana kunye nokubonelela ngamandla ombane.

I-Evolution ye-USB: Ukusuka kuQhagamshelwano oluSisiseko ukuya kuMgangatho weHlabathi

Iintsuku zokuqala ze-USB

Izixhobo ze-USB zaphuhliswa ekuqaleni njengendlela yokuseta ikhomputha enobuninzi beeperipherals. Kwiintsuku zokuqala, kwakukho iintlobo ezimbini ezisisiseko ze-USB: i-parallel kunye ne-serial. Uphuhliso lwe-USB lwaqala ngo-1994, ngenjongo yokwenza kube lula ukuqhagamshela iiPC kwizixhobo ezininzi.

Imiba yokujongana kunye nokusebenziseka ebethelele uxhulumaniso oluhambelanayo kunye ne-serial lwenziwa lula nge-USB, njengoko ivumela ukucwangciswa kwesofthiwe yezixhobo ezixhunyiwe, ukuvumela iplagi enkulu kunye nokusebenza kokudlala. U-Ajay Bhatt kunye neqela lakhe basebenze kwiisekethe ezidibeneyo ezixhasa i-USB, eziveliswe yi-Intel. Ujongano lokuqala lwe-USB lwathengiswa kwihlabathi liphela ngoJanuwari 1996.

I-USB 1.0 kunye ne-1.1

Uhlaziyo lokuqala lwe-USB lwamkelwa ngokubanzi, kwaye lwakhokelela ekubeni iMicrosoft ichonge i-USB njengendlela yoqhagamshelo oluqhelekileyo lweePC. Iimpawu ze-USB 1.0 kunye ne-1.1 zivunyelwe ukudibanisa kwe-bandwidth ephantsi, kunye nesantya esiphezulu sokudluliselwa kwe-12 Mbps. Oku ibiluphuculo olubonakalayo kuqhagamshelo oluhambelanayo noluthotho.

Ngo-Agasti 1998, kwavela izixhobo zokuqala ze-USB 1.1, ezihambelana nomgangatho omtsha. Nangona kunjalo, uyilo luthintelwe kukuphatha iiperipherals njengoko zibotshelelwe kwisixhobo soqhagamshelo, esasisaziwa ngokuba sisidibanisi "A". Oku kwakhokelela ekuphuhlisweni kwekhonkco "B", eyavumela uxhulumaniso oluguquguqukayo kwiiperipherals.

USB 2.0

Ngo-Epreli 2000, i-USB 2.0 yaziswa, yongeza inkxaso yoxhumo oluphezulu lwe-bandwidth kunye neqondo eliphezulu lokudluliselwa kwe-480 Mbps. Oku kukhokelele kuphuhliso loyilo oluncinci, olufana nezihlanganisi ezincinci kunye ne-USB flash drives. Uyilo oluncinci luvumele ukuphatheka okukhulu kunye nokulula.

USB 3.0 naNgaphandle

I-USB 3.0 yaziswa ngoNovemba 2008, kunye nezinga eliphezulu lokudluliselwa kwe-5 Gbps. Oku kube luphuculo olubalulekileyo kwi-USB 2.0 kwaye kuvunyelwe ukuhanjiswa kwedatha ngokukhawuleza. I-USB 3.1 kunye ne-USB 3.2 zaye zaziswa kamva, kunye namazinga aphezulu okudluliselwa.

Ukuqonda iZantya zokuTshintshela ze-USB

Izizukulwane ze-USB kunye nezantya

I-USB iye yaphindaphindwa kaninzi ukusukela oko yaqala ukuphuma, kwaye inguqulelo nganye inesantya sayo sokudlulisa. Izibuko eziphambili ze-USB ezifumaneka kwiilaptops zanamhlanje kunye nezixhobo zi-USB 2.0, i-USB 3.0, kunye ne-USB 3.1. Nanga amaxabiso ogqithiselo kwisizukulwana ngasinye:

  • I-USB 1.0: 1.5 megabits ngesekhondi (Mbps)
  • I-USB 1.1: 12 Mbps
  • I-USB 2.0: 480 Mbps
  • I-USB 3.0: iigigabhithi ezi-5 ngesekhondi (Gbps)
  • I-USB 3.1 Gen 1: 5 Gbps (eyayisaziwa njenge-USB 3.0)
  • USB 3.1 Gen 2: 10 Gbps

Kubalulekile ukuqaphela ukuba amaxabiso ogqithiselo anqunyelwe sesona sixhobo sicothayo siqhagamshelwe kwizibuko le-USB. Ke ukuba unesixhobo se-USB 3.0 esiqhagamshelwe kwizibuko le-USB 2.0, umyinge wokudluliselwa uya kulinganiselwa kwi-480 Mbps.

Iintambo ze-USB kunye nezantya zokuTshintshela

Uhlobo lwentambo ye-USB oyisebenzisayo inokuchaphazela nezantya zogqithiselo. Iintambo ze-USB zichazwa ngokukwazi kwabo ukuthumela idatha kunye namandla. Nazi iintambo eziqhelekileyo ze-USB kunye nezantya zazo zogqithiselo ezichaziweyo:

  • Iintambo ze-USB 1.0/1.1: Inokudlulisa idatha ukuya kuthi ga kwi-12 Mbps
  • Iintambo ze-USB 2.0: Inokusasaza idatha ukuya kuthi ga kwi-480 Mbps
  • Iintambo ze-USB 3.x: Inokuthumela idatha ukuya kuthi ga kwi-10 Gbps

USB Superspeed kunye Superspeed +

I-USB 3.0 yayiyinguqulo yokuqala yokwazisa "i-Superspeed" amazinga okudluliselwa kwe-5 Gbps. Iinguqulelo zamva ze-USB 3.0, ezaziwa ngokuba yi-USB 3.1 Gen 2, yazisa "i-Superspeed+" amazinga okudluliselwa kwe-10 Gbps. Oku kuthetha ukuba i-USB 3.1 Gen 2 iphinda kabini isantya sokudluliselwa kwe-USB 3.1 Gen 1.

I-USB 3.2, etyhilwe yiForam ye-USB Implementers ngoSeptemba 2017, ichonga iireyithi ezimbini zokutshintshela:

  • I-USB 3.2 Gen 1: 5 Gbps (eyayisaziwa njenge-USB 3.0 kunye ne-USB 3.1 Gen 1)
  • I-USB 3.2 Gen 2: 10 Gbps (eyayisaziwa njenge-USB 3.1 Gen 2)

Ukuqonda ukuhambelana kwenguqulelo ye-USB

Kutheni kubalulekile ukuhambelana kwenguqulo ye-USB?

Xa uzama ukusebenzisa izixhobo ze-USB, kubalulekile ukuqwalasela ukuhambelana kwenguqulelo ye-USB yesixhobo kunye nezibuko esiya kuqhagamshelwa kulo. Ukuba inguqulelo ye-USB yesixhobo kunye nesibuko azihambelani, isixhobo sinokungasebenzi okanye sibaleke ngesantya esisezantsi kunoko besinqwena. Oku kuthetha ukuba isixhobo asiyi kukwazi ukusebenza ngokupheleleyo.

Zeziphi iinguqulelo ezahlukeneyo ze-USB?

Iinguqulelo ze-USB ziquka i-USB 1.0, i-USB 2.0, i-USB 3.0, i-USB 3.1, kunye ne-USB 3.2. Uguqulelo lwe-USB lugqitywa ngamazinga okudluliselwa, ukuphuma kwamandla, kunye nezihlanganisi ezibonakalayo.

Ngowuphi owona mba mkhulu ngokuhambelana noguqulelo lwe-USB?

Owona mcimbi mkhulu ngokuhambelana kwenguqulo ye-USB kukuba izihlanganisi ze-USB zitshintshile ngokuhamba kwexesha, nangona ngezizathu ezilungileyo. Oku kuthetha ukuba nokuba ikhompuyutha okanye isixhobo somnini sixhasa uhlobo oluthile lwe-USB, izibuko elibonakalayo lisenokungabi luhlobo oluchanekileyo lokulingana iplagi yesixhobo.

Ungaqinisekisa njani ukuba izixhobo zakho ze-USB ziyahambelana?

Ukuqinisekisa ukuba izixhobo zakho ze-USB ziyahambelana, kufuneka uqwalasele ezi ziguquguqukayo zilandelayo:

  • Inguqulelo ye-USB yesixhobo kunye nezibuko
  • Uhlobo lwesinxibelelanisi se-USB (uHlobo-A, udidi-B, uhlobo-C, njl.)
  • Amazinga okudluliselwa kwe-USB
  • Ukuphuma kwamandla kwizibuko le-USB
  • Izakhono ezinqwenelekayo zesixhobo se-USB
  • Elona khono liphezulu lezibuko le-USB
  • Uhlobo lwesixhobo se-USB (i-flash drive, i-hard drive, isixhobo sokutshaja, njl.

Ungasebenzisa itshathi ehambelanayo ukufumana ukuba zeziphi iinguqulelo ze-USB kunye neeplagi ezihambelanayo.

Kuthetha ukuthini ukuhambelana koguqulelo lwe-USB kwisantya sokudlulisa?

Ukuhambelana kwenguqulelo ye-USB kuthetha ukuba isantya sogqithiselo sesixhobo siya kulinganiselwa kuguqulelo lwe-USB olusezantsi lwamacandelo amabini. Umzekelo, ukuba isixhobo se-USB 3.0 sifakwe kwi-USB 2.0 port, isantya sokudlulisa siya kukhawulelwa kwi-USB 2.0 yokudlulisa amazinga.

Indlela Ubalo lwe-USB olusebenza ngayo

Xa uqhagamshela isixhobo se-USB kwikhompyuter yakho, inkqubo ebizwa ngokuba lubalo inika idilesi eyodwa kwisixhobo kwaye iqala inkqubo yokuyichonga. Oku kubizwa ngokuba-kubalwa. Ikhompyuter ke ifumanisa ukuba luhlobo luni lwesixhobo kwaye yabela umqhubi ofanelekileyo ukuba asilawule. Umzekelo, ukuba uqhagamshela imouse, ikhomputha ithumela imiyalelo emincinci kwisixhobo, icela ukuba ithumele ulwazi malunga neeparamitha zayo. Nje ukuba ikhomputha iqinisekise ukuba isixhobo yimouse, inika umqhubi ofanelekileyo ukuyilawula.

Izantya ze-USB kunye nobubanzi

I-USB 2.0 lolona hlobo luxhaphakileyo lwe-USB port, enesantya esiphezulu se-480 Mbps. I-USB 3.0 kunye ne-3.1 zikhawuleza, kunye nesantya ukuya kwi-5 kunye ne-10 gigabits ngomzuzwana, ngokulandelanayo. Nangona kunjalo, isantya sechweba le-USB asiqinisekiswanga, njengoko sahlulwe kuzo zonke izixhobo ezixhunyiwe. Ikhomputha engumsingathi ilawula ukuhamba kwedatha ngokuyahlula ibe ngezakhelo, kunye nesakhelo esitsha ngasinye siqala kwixesha elitsha lokubeka. Oku kuqinisekisa ukuba isixhobo ngasinye sinikwa indawo efanelekileyo yokuthumela nokufumana idatha.
